Fishbourne

What does Fishbourne offer?

Nestled in the heart of West Sussex, Fishbourne is a charming, quintessentially British village, located just two miles west of the bustling city of Chichester. Whether you're a history enthusiast, a nature lover, or simply seeking a tranquil escape from the hustle and bustle, Fishbourne offers a unique blend of picturesque scenery, rich history, and friendly community spirit that's sure to captivate any visitor. One of Fishbourne's most popular attractions is the renowned Fishbourne Roman Palace, the largest residential Roman building discovered in Britain. Visitors can explore the stunning Roman mosaics, the reconstructed Roman gardens, and an intriguing museum, immersing themselves in the fascinating history of Roman Britain. If you prefer the great outdoors, the village is surrounded by splendid countryside walks and cycle paths, leading to the tranquil Fishbourne Creek and the wider Chichester Harbour, an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. With its quaint thatched cottages, ancient church, and inviting local pub, Fishbourne truly embodies the idyllic charm of rural England.

Top attractions in Fishbourne

1. Fishbourne Roman Palace: Immerse yourself in history at this impressive archaeological site. Home to the largest collection of in-situ Roman mosaic floors in the UK, the palace also features an impressive museum, tranquil gardens, and a café.

2. St. Peter and St. Mary Church: This historic church, dating back to Norman times, boasts significant architectural interest, including a unique double chancel arch and beautiful stained glass windows.

3. Apuldram Roses: For gardening enthusiasts, Apuldram Roses is a must-visit. A specialist rose grower, this picturesque nursery offers a vast range of rose varieties. Explore the colourful blooms, learn about rose care, and take a piece of Fishbourne's beauty home with you.

4. Fishbourne Centre: This community hub offers a range of activities and events for all ages. From fitness classes to theatre performances, there's always something interesting happening.

Best things about living in Fishbourne

1. Rich History: Fishbourne in Chichester is steeped in rich history, offering residents the chance to appreciate the past at every turn. The Roman Palace, with its striking mosaics and well-preserved ruins, serves as a constant reminder of the village's historical significance.

2. Natural Beauty: Set amidst the stunning Sussex countryside, Fishbourne provides an abundance of picturesque views and outdoor activities. The local wetlands and wildlife habitats offer unmatched tranquillity and appeal to nature lovers.

3. Vibrant Community: The community spirit in Fishbourne is second to none. With numerous clubs, societies, and events, there's always something to participate in. The village hall serves as a hub for various social interactions, making it easy to connect with fellow residents.

4. Excellent Amenities: Despite its rural charm, Fishbourne is by no means lacking in modern amenities. From a well-stocked local shop to a popular pub and excellent primary school, all the essentials are within easy reach.

5. Accessibility: Its location is another significant advantage. Fishbourne is conveniently situated near Chichester, providing easy access to the city's shopping centres, restaurants, and cultural attractions. Additionally, the efficient transport links ensure smooth commutes to nearby towns and cities.

Drawbacks to living in Fishbourne

1. Limited Shopping Options: Fishbourne may not be an ideal place for those who enjoy retail therapy. With its small population size, it lacks large shopping centres and variety stores, which means that for a wider range of shopping options, one might need to travel to nearby larger cities.

2. Limited Nightlife: If you're a nightlife enthusiast, Fishbourne may not meet your expectations. The village has a small local pub, but lacks the vibrant nightlife options found in larger cities.

3. Commuting Constraints: While public transport services are available, they can be relatively infrequent, especially during off-peak times. Hence, relying on public transport can be inconvenient for those who need to commute daily.

4. Lack of Job Opportunities: As a small village, Fishbourne does not offer as many job opportunities compared to larger cities. This may require residents to commute to nearby cities for work, which can be time-consuming and costly.

5. Limited Educational Options: Although there are a few good schools in and around Fishbourne, the options are relatively limited compared to larger urban areas. This may mean that some families have to consider schooling options further afield.
